WebThere are two types of SharePoint crawling: 1) The continuous crawl (This runs every 15 minutes and picks up new and changed documents or items) and. 2) The incremental … WebJan 19, 2024 · On the Search_Service_Application_Name: Manage Content Sources page, click the SharePoint content source for which you want to disable continuous crawls. In the Crawl Schedules section, clear Enable Incremental Crawls. This disables continuous crawls. To confirm that you want to disable continuous crawls, click OK. professional subject matter expert skills https://traffic-sc.com

The connector framework in Search enables you to crawl external data, making it available in search results through BCS indexing connectors. The BCS indexing connector is used by the crawler to communicate with the external data source. WebFeb 15, 2024 · Crawled property: when a new custom property is added to a site, a tenant-level crawled property is automatically generated during the SharePoint search and … WebJan 19, 2024 · In the Managed property field, type the name of the refinable managed property to which you want to map a crawled property, and then click the arrow button. In our scenario, we typed RefinableString01 . From the Property Name field, select Edit/Map Property. On the Edit Managed Property page, click Add a Mapping.
